The Duluth Area Family YMCA has introduced a Paid Parental Leave policy for its employees.

The Y understands the need to support employees as they balance career, childbirth, and family life.

An employee will be granted up to six consecutive weeks of paid parental leave in connection with the birth of the employee’s child, the placement of a child with the employee for adoption, and the placement of a child with the employee for non-temporary foster care.

Sara Cole, President and CEO, shared, “Being an employer of choice is always on our minds. And paid leave supports equity. It supports parents of all genders. And it supports babies and young children.”

She told us it was not difficult to implement, and that she hopes other companies start doing the same.
